In March, Murça generally has moderate temperatures and moderate rainfall. Daytime temperatures hover around 16°C, while nights can cool down to about 5°C.
Murça in March usually receives moderate rainfall, averaging around 75 mm for the month. Based on our climate data of the past 30 years, about 14 days of rain are anticipated.
The city usually sees around 195 hours of sunlight, indicating many sunny days.
In case you lean more towards enjoying temperate temperatures and rain-free days May, June, July, August and September typically offer the most optimal weather. In contrast, December tends to have less optimal conditions.
